CHAPTER 547

(Senate Bill 648)

AN ACT concerning

Corporations — Aliens

FOR the purpose of permitting a Maryland corporation
conducting a business requiring a license from the
Federal Government or from this State which may be
withheld or revoked if more than a specified
percentage of its stock or voting interests are
owned or controlled by aliens, to restrict, by its
Bylaws, the transferability of its stock to aliens
and the ownership and voting of its stock by aliens.

BY repealing and re-enacting, with amendments,

Article 23 — Corporations

Section 29

Annotated Code of Maryland

(1973 Replacement Volume and 1974 Supplement)

BY repealing

Article — Corporations and Associations
Section 5-703(b)
Annotated Code of Maryland

(As enacted by Chapter ____ (SB 330) of the

Acts of the 1975 General Assembly)

BY adding to

Article — Corporations and Associations
Section 5-703(b)
Annotated Code of Maryland

(As enacted by Chapter _____ (SB 330) of the

Acts of the 1975 General Assembly)
